The Role of Vehicle Glass in Vehicle Safety
Auto glass serves more than simply visual functions. Windscreens are developed to stand up to substantial forces while preserving visibility and securing residents. They are generally made from laminated safety glass, which consists of two layers of glass with a plastic interlayer. This style prevents shattering upon effect, therefore minimizing the risk of injury from flying glass shards.
Moreover, windscreens add to total lorry structure. They provide important assistance for airbag implementation; in a mishap circumstance, if the glass is jeopardized or poorly set up, it can impact how air bags deploy and their efficiency in securing passengers.
Types of Car Glass
Understanding the various kinds of car glass assists during repairs or replacements. Typically, there are two main classifications:
Laminated Glass: Utilized mainly for windshields due to its security functions, laminated glass stays undamaged even when broken.
Tempered Glass: Frequently discovered in side windows and rear windows, this type is heat-treated for strength but shatters into small pieces when broken-- lessening the danger of sharp shards causing injury.
Each type has its specific applications within vehicles and requires various handling procedures when repairs or replacements are necessary.
Common Concerns with Auto Glass
Identifying concerns early can extend the life of your car glass and enhance your https://pastelink.net/asqjpk76 safety on the road. Here are some typical problems chauffeurs might face:
- Chips and Cracks: These typically develop from debris hitting the windshield. A small chip may seem minor but can expand due to temperature level fluctuations or stress. Scratches: Gradually, wiper blades or dirt can scratch the surface of your windshield, affecting presence especially throughout nighttime driving. Seal Failure: The seals around windows can degrade due to direct exposure to UV rays and weather conditions. A failing seal might permit water leaks or wind sound inside the cabin. Poor Installation: If vehicle glass is not set up correctly during replacement, it might cause leakages or improper assistance for airbags.
Addressing Chips and Cracks
A little understanding about repairing chips or cracks goes a long way. Lots of smaller sized chips can be fixed without requiring a full windshield replacement if caught early enough. Experts use specialized resin that fills these flaws, bring back structural stability without compromising visibility.
If you notice a crack longer than 6 inches or one that obstructs your view directly in front of the driver's seat, replacement is typically required for safety factors. Driving with impaired exposure not just puts you at risk but also endangers others on the road.
When to Repair vs Replace Vehicle Glass
Deciding whether to fix or replace automobile glass involves assessing several aspects including size and place of damage in addition to local regulations regarding windshield impairments.
Generally speaking:
- Repair is suggested if: The chip is smaller than a quarter. It is located far from edges where stress concentrations occur. It does not block chauffeur's line of sight. Replacement needs to be thought about if: The damage surpasses 3 inches. There are numerous impacts carefully spaced together. The integrity around edges has been compromised.
Consulting with experts who understand regional laws will help guarantee you make informed decisions about repairs versus replacements.

Cost Considerations
Costs related to auto glass repair work or replacement differ widely based upon factors such as car make and design along with geographical location. On average:
- Chip repair work range from $50-$150 depending on severity. Full windscreen replacements typically cost between $200-$800 based on intricacy and products used.
Insurance policies also play a role; many cover repairs fully with little out-of-pocket expenditure while others may need deductibles before coverage begins-- always inspect your policy details before proceeding with repairs.
Maintenance Tips for Longevity
Maintaining your auto glass helps avoid future concerns while extending its life expectancy significantly:
Regular Inspections: Frequently look for chips or fractures after long drives or inclement weather conditions; early detection causes simpler fixes.
Use Quality Wiper Blades: Buy excellent quality wipers that will not scratch surface areas gradually-- a beneficial financial investment offered their direct contact with your windscreen's surface.
Avoid Extreme Temperature level Changes: Quick changes-- like pouring hot water on icy windshields-- can develop stress fractures; rather choose steady thaw approaches whenever possible.
Keep It Clean: Frequently clean both exterior and interior surface areas utilizing non-abrasive cleaning services guarantees clear exposure while avoiding grime build-up that could cause scratches over time.
